*** CHEMICAL IDENTIFICATION ***

RTECS NUMBER : NM2450000
CHEMICAL NAME : Indol-5-ol, 3-(2-aminoethyl)-
CAS REGISTRY NUMBER : 50-67-9
BEILSTEIN REFERENCE NO. : 0143524
REFERENCE : 5-22-12-00016 (Beilstein Handbook Reference)
LAST UPDATED : 199709
DATA ITEMS CITED : 27
MOLECULAR FORMULA : C10-H12-N2-O
MOLECULAR WEIGHT : 176.24
WISWESSER LINE NOTATION : T56 BMJ D2Z GQ
COMPOUND DESCRIPTOR : Drug

*** HEALTH HAZARD DATA ***

** ACUTE TOXICITY DATA **

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Subcutaneous
SPECIES OBSERVED : Rodent - rat
DOSE/DURATION : 285 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
PSCBAY Psychopharmacology Service Center, Bulletin. (Bethesda, MD) V.1-3,
1961-65. For publisher information, see PSYBB9. Volume(issue)/page/year:
2,17,1963

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Intravenous
SPECIES OBSERVED : Rodent - rat
DOSE/DURATION : 30 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
PSCBAY Psychopharmacology Service Center, Bulletin. (Bethesda, MD) V.1-3,
1961-65. For publisher information, see PSYBB9. Volume(issue)/page/year:
2,17,1963

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Oral
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 60 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
MZUZA8 Meditsinskii Zhurnal Uzbekistana. (V/O Mezhdunarodnaya Kniga, 113095
Moscow, USSR) No.1- 1957- Volume(issue)/page/year: (3),61,1985

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Intraperitoneal
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 160 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
IJPPAZ Indian Journal of Physiology and Pharmacology. (All India Institute
of Medical Sciences, Dept. of Physiology, Ansari Nagar, New Delhi 110 029,
India) V.1- 1957- Volume(issue)/page/year: 17,31,1973

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Subcutaneous
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 601 mg/kg
TOXIC EFFECTS :
Behavioral - somnolence (general depressed activity)
Behavioral - ataxia
Gastrointestinal - hypermotility, diarrhea
REFERENCE :
FATOAO Farmakologiya i Toksikologiya (Moscow). For English translation, see
PHTXA6 and RPTOAN. (V/O Mezhdunarodnaya Kniga, 113095 Moscow, USSR) V.2-
1939- Volume(issue)/page/year: 26,10,1963

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Intravenous
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 81 mg/kg
TOXIC EFFECTS :
Behavioral - tremor
Behavioral - convulsions or effect on seizure threshold
REFERENCE :
FATOAO Farmakologiya i Toksikologiya (Moscow). For English translation, see
PHTXA6 and RPTOAN. (V/O Mezhdunarodnaya Kniga, 113095 Moscow, USSR) V.2-
1939- Volume(issue)/page/year: 26,10,1963

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Intramuscular
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 750 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
AIPTAK Archives Internationales de Pharmacodynamie et de Therapie. (Heymans
Institute of Pharmacology, De Pintelaan 185, B-9000 Ghent, Belgium) V.4-
1898- Volume(issue)/page/year: 112,319,1957

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Unreported
SPECIES OBSERVED : Rodent - mouse
DOSE/DURATION : 250 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
85GDA2 "CRC Handbook of Antibiotic Compounds," Vols.1- , Berdy, J., Boca
Raton, FL, CRC Press, 1980- Volume(issue)/page/year: 8(1),122,1982

TYPE OF TEST : LDLo - Lowest published lethal dose
ROUTE OF EXPOSURE : Intravenous
SPECIES OBSERVED : Mammal - cat
DOSE/DURATION : 5 mg/kg
TOXIC EFFECTS :
Cardiac - other changes
Lungs, Thorax, or Respiration - respiratory depression
REFERENCE :
FATOAO Farmakologiya i Toksikologiya (Moscow). For English translation, see
PHTXA6 and RPTOAN. (V/O Mezhdunarodnaya Kniga, 113095 Moscow, USSR) V.2-
1939- Volume(issue)/page/year: 26,10,1963

TYPE OF TEST : L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E : Intravenous
SPECIES OBSERVED : Rodent - guinea pig
DOSE/DURATION : 12800 ug/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
AIPTAK Archives Internationales de Pharmacodynamie et de Therapie. (Heymans
Institute of Pharmacology, De Pintelaan 185, B-9000 Ghent, Belgium) V.4-
1898- Volume(issue)/page/year: 168,373,1967
